SBI adjudged the ‘World’s Best Consumer Bank’ for 2025 by Global Finance
Customer experience remains central to our growth strategy: SBI Chairman
Bhubaneswar: State Bank of India, the nation’s largest bank, is adjudged the World’s Best Consumer Bank for 2025 by Global Finance magazine. The evaluation was!-->!-->!-->…